Build good habits
                                    
  • Food is very essential for health & happiness. It is the most important element of life, therefore, choose food that is local, seasonal &traditional.
  •  Always find something from the kitchen to eat. Don't search for the latest superfood rather look for locally grown food and enjoy them while they are in the season and eat them in traditional & time-tested ways.
       
                 
   
  • Don't incline yourself towards processed and packed food it will ruin your health & immunity, try to eat least of them.
  • While you are eating make sure, you are eating in a fixed place.
  • Sitdown and then eat.
  • Give proper attention to the food.
  • Be grateful for what you have on your plate and don't waste the food.
  • Always offer a prayer of gratitude before eating.
  • Exercise should be an important aspect of your life, without exercising you can't, attain good health.

  • Do a 30-minute exercise daily or 1 hour every alternate day.
  • Do strength & stretching exercises to buildup your stamina and stability.
  • Be active and don't sit for more than half an hour. After every 30 minutes of sitting, stand for at least 3 min.
  • In this lockdown period, people have started sleeping late at night. If you are also doing the same then this is high time that you wake up and start going to bed as early as possible. Sleep by 9:30 to 10 o'clock at night. this will keep you young & beautiful.
                                   

  • Regulate the use of your gadgets. Don't keep on checking your phone after every few minutes, leave your phone out of your reach, one hour before going to bed. The lesser time you spend on your phone the better it is.
  • A very important thing is, to make time to pursue your hobbies. Do things that give you joy and peace, such as drawing, painting, crafting, photography, singing & reading e.t.c.

  • Stay connected. Give time to your loved ones. Be kind to your neighbors, society, and the people who work under you, and live a friendly relation with everyone.
